Web15. okt 2024. · The first map shows the location of oil and gas fields, pipelines and processing plants for Eastern Canada. The second map shows distribution and production of coal for 1970. These maps are accompanied by a set of graphs providing coal production by type and province, total estimated reserves and value of all mineral production for 1970. These reusable … cyber sigil hand tattooWeb02. okt 2024. · There are 376 reserves in Manitoba, held by the province's 63 First Nations ( see also First Nations in Manitoba ). In addition, Animakee Wa Zhing, a First Nation based in Ontario, has a reserve that straddles the Ontario-Manitoba border. As of 2024, there were 164,116 registered Indians in Manitoba, 58 per cent of whom lived on-reserve. cyber sigils tattoo
